Magen David Adom dedicated the new Marcus National Blood Services Center

Monday saw the long awaited dedication of the brand new Marcus National Blood Services Center (MNBSC). The building, unique in its design with an underground, protected blood bank, is the first of its kind the world. It will provide blood services to Israel's population for decades to come. 

The center, named in honor of major donors Bernie and Billi Marcus who joined by video conference from Florida, cost $130 million to build, with donors from Friends' Societies from Israel and around the world, led by the American Friends of Magen David Adom. The MNBSC will also house Magen David Adom's logistics division. 

The new building, replacing the old building that was built in the 80s of the last century will not only protect Israel's vital blood supplies, but will also double the blood bank's capability, enabling half a million units of blood to be processed each year, up from 270,000 units currently. 

The MNBSC is unique in many ways. It will allow the blood bank to continue operations even under threat of war and is protected against both missiles and earthquakes that occur from time to time in Israel, which sits on major fault lines. There is a secure cold room that can hold tens of thousand of units of blood while Israel is under threat. 

Magen David Adom collects 97% of all Israel's blood donations, and thanks to the new MNBSC is prepared for the coming decades, during war times and peace times, to provide safe, secure, and readily available supply of blood units and products.
